Understanding the Limitations of Wix

Wix is a popular website builder that allows users to create websites quickly and easily. However, it comes with significant Wix limitations that can affect your online presence. Here are some of the key drawbacks:

  • Customization Constraints: While Wix offers a variety of templates, they can lead to a cookie-cutter appearance. Customizing these templates to fit your brand can be challenging.
  • SEO Limitations: Although Wix has improved its SEO capabilities, it still falls short compared to professional web solutions. Key features like custom meta tags and URL structures can be limited.
  • Scalability Issues: As your business grows, you may find that Wix cannot support advanced features or functionalities required for expansion.
  • Dependency on Platform: If you decide to switch away from Wix, migrating content can be complicated and time-consuming.

The Hidden Costs of DIY Websites

Many people assume that creating a website with a builder like Wix is the most economical choice. However, the reality is that DIY website vs professional often results in hidden costs:

  1. Time Investment: Building your own site can take much longer than anticipated. What seems like a quick setup can turn into weeks of trial and error.
  2. Learning Curve: Familiarizing yourself with the platform and its features can be time-consuming, especially if you lack technical skills.
  3. Ongoing Maintenance: You may find yourself constantly updating and troubleshooting your site, which could lead to more downtime and lost revenue.

When to Choose a Professional Web Designer

In many cases, hiring a professional web designer makes more sense than opting for a DIY website. Here are several scenarios where a professional is the better choice:

  • Complex Requirements: If your website requires advanced functionalities such as e-commerce solutions, custom integrations, or unique designs, a professional can tailor a solution to meet those needs.
  • Brand Identity Matters: For businesses that need a strong and unique brand presence, a web designer can create a custom design that reflects your brand's values and aesthetics.
  • Long-Term Growth: A professionally designed website is built with scalability in mind. As your business grows, your website can evolve without the need for a complete overhaul.

How to Choose the Right Web Designer

Once you've decided to hire a professional, the next step is to find the right web designer for your needs. Here are some tips to guide you:

  1. Review Portfolios: Look for designers who have a strong portfolio that aligns with your vision and industry.
  2. Check Reviews: Read client testimonials and reviews to gauge the designer's reliability and quality of work.
  3. Discuss Your Needs: A good designer will take the time to understand your business goals and recommend solutions that align with them.
  4. Consider Ongoing Support: Ensure that the designer offers ongoing support and maintenance options, which can be crucial for future updates.
